Regional elections

Latest regional election

<templatestyles src="Module:Hatnote/styles.css"></templatestyles>

The latest regional election took place on 25 May 2014. It was a snap election, prompted by the dissolution of the Regional Council by the Regional Administrative Tribunal on the grounds that one of the lists supporting the winner Roberto Cota (Lega NordPiemont) in the 2010 regional election had committed irregularities in filing the slates for the election.[1]

Cota chose not to stand again for President and the parties composing his coalition failed to agree on a single candidate,[2] resulting in a landslide victory for Sergio Chiamparino, a Democrat who had been Mayor of Turin from 2001 to 2011.

European Parliament elections in Piedmont

Latest European Parliament election

<templatestyles src="Module:Hatnote/styles.css"></templatestyles>

The European Parliament election of 2014 took place in Italy on 25 May 2014. In Piedmont the Democratic Party was by far the largest party with 40.8% of the vote, largely distancing the Five Star Movement (21.6%) and Forza Italia (15.8%).
